Security Policy

Security reports are treated as engineering work and should be handled with care, reproducibility, and minimal unnecessary exposure.

This file defines ZeaZDev's organization-wide default. A repository-specific SECURITY.md takes precedence when present.

Reporting a Vulnerability

Please avoid filing a public issue for a vulnerability that could be exploited before maintainers have had a reasonable opportunity to assess and remediate it.

Preferred reporting order:

  1. Use GitHub Private Vulnerability Reporting when it is enabled for the affected repository.
  2. Follow the repository-specific private reporting instructions, if present.
  3. If neither mechanism exists, contact the maintainers through a private channel documented by that repository or organization.

Do not include real production secrets, credentials, private customer data, access tokens, personal data, or destructive proof-of-concept payloads unless explicitly requested through a secure channel.

What to Include

A useful report includes:

  • affected repository and component;
  • affected version, tag, branch, or commit when known;
  • vulnerability class and concise impact statement;
  • prerequisites required to exploit the issue;
  • minimal, safe reproduction steps;
  • expected versus observed behavior;
  • relevant logs or traces with sensitive values redacted;
  • whether exploitation crosses authentication, authorization, tenant, filesystem, network, or privilege boundaries;
  • suggested mitigation if you have one.

Our Handling Principles

When assessing a report, maintainers should aim to:

  • reproduce before changing behavior;
  • identify the exact trust boundary involved;
  • add regression coverage where practical;
  • prefer minimal fixes that close the boundary without weakening unrelated controls;
  • review similar code paths for the same vulnerability class;
  • validate affected supported versions;
  • document upgrade or mitigation guidance;
  • preserve evidence for release and incident review.

Secrets and Credentials

If you discover a committed credential or secret:

  1. treat the credential as compromised;
  2. rotate/revoke it through the appropriate provider;
  3. remove or redact it from current code and documentation;
  4. assess whether repository-history rewriting is necessary;
  5. inspect logs and usage where appropriate;
  6. add preventive scanning or policy controls when practical.

Deleting a secret from the latest commit alone is not sufficient remediation.

Safe Research

Do not intentionally degrade service availability, destroy data, access data you are not authorized to access, persist access, or pivot into unrelated systems while testing a suspected vulnerability.
